Power and Performance
Power is crucial for a circular saw. I looked for models with higher horsepower ratings, which typically translate to better cutting ability. A powerful motor ensures that the saw can handle tough materials without stalling. I also considered the RPM (revolutions per minute) rating, as higher RPMs usually mean faster and cleaner cuts.
Blade Type and Quality
The blade is one of the most important components of a circular saw. I learned that different blades serve different purposes. For example, a carbide-tipped blade is great for durability and cutting efficiency. I made sure to check the tooth count, as more teeth generally provide smoother cuts, which is essential for my projects.

Cutting Depth and Angle Adjustments
I wanted a saw that offered versatility in cutting depth and angle. Many 16 inch circular saws allow for depth adjustments, which is beneficial for different materials. Additionally, the ability to make bevel cuts is a feature I valued, as it expands my cutting capabilities.
Safety Features
Safety is paramount when using power tools. I looked for models that included safety features such as electric brakes, blade guards, and anti-kickback mechanisms. These features provide peace of mind while I work, ensuring that I can focus on the task without worrying about accidents.
